The invention relates to the technical field of ceramic tiles, in particular to a dense-seam connected-grain super-wear-resistant diamond glaze marble tile and a production method and system thereof. The production system for the dense-seam connected-grain super-wear-resistant diamond glaze marble tile comprises a conveying belt and a plurality of glaze dripping mechanisms, and each glaze dripping mechanism is arranged above the conveying belt. Each glaze dripping mechanism comprises a glaze supply box, a pressure pump, a transfer box, a U-shaped pipe and a glaze dripping box, the glaze dripping box is arranged above the conveying belt, the transfer box is arranged on one side of the glaze dripping box, the glaze supply box is arranged on the side, away from the glaze dripping box, of the transfer box, one end of the U-shaped pipe communicates with the glaze supply box, the other end of the U-shaped pipe communicates with the transfer box, and the pressure pump is arranged above the glaze supply box and fixedly connected with the transfer box through a pipeline. The glaze dripping boxes drip glaze onto marble green bodies, the conveying belt sequentially conveys the marble green bodies to the positions below the different glaze dripping mechanisms, glazing is completed, the glaze is controlled through the glaze dripping boxes, and waste of the glaze is reduced.
